Микропроцессоры


Download 1.22 Mb.
bet33/50
Sana09.06.2023
Hajmi1.22 Mb.
#1473581
1   ...   29   30   31   32   33   34   35   36   ...   50
Bog'liq
Микропроцессоры (2)

Таблица 5.1

Тип
МЦ

Сигналы состояния

Сигналы управления

IO/M

S1

S0

RD

WR

INTA

OF

0

1

1

0

1

1

MR

0

1

0

0

1

1

MW

0

0

1

1

0

1

IOR

1

1

0

0

1

1

IOW

1

0

1

1

0

1

INA

1

1

1

1

1

0

BI

TC

X

X

1

1

1

HALT

TC

0

0

TC

TC

1

В приведенной таблице через ТС обозначено третье состояние.



  • x1, x2 - эти выводы присоединяются к кварцевому резонатору или другим частотно-задающим цепям для обеспечения работы внутреннего генератора синхроимпульсов МП. Частота на выводах x1, x2 в 2 раза выше рабочей частоты;

  • RESIN (RESET IN) - вход сигнала сброса МП в начальное состояние. Сигнал может поступить в любое время по команде оператора. Автоматически формируется при включении питания. Под его воздействием сбрасываются регистры PC и IR, триггеры разрешения прерывания, подтверждения захвата и др.;

  • CLK - выход синхроимпульсов для микропроцессорной системы. Частота этих импульсов в два раза ниже частоты на выводах x1, x2;

  • RESET - выходной сигнал сброса для внешних модулей системы, привязанный к тактовым импульсам CLK, т. е. отличающийся от сигнала RESIN по фазе;

  • INTR (Interrupt Request) - вход запроса векторного прерывания, вызывающий генерацию строба INTA, если прерывание разрешено программой. Адрес подпрограммы, вызываемой этим входом, выдается внешним устройством. При сбросе прием сигнала запрещается (прерывания запрещены);

  • INTA (Interrupt Acknowledge) - выход строба подтверждения векторного
    прерывания после завершения текущего командного цикла. Используется для чтения вектора прерывания;

  • RST 5,5; RST 6,5; RST 7,5 - входы запросов радиального прерывания типа RSTn (n = 5,5; 6,5; 7,5). Начальные адреса подпрограмм обслуживания равны 8n. Приоритеты фиксированы, высший приоритет у входа RST 7,5. Приоритеты всей группы запросов выше приоритета запроса INTR. Запросы маскируемые, причем независимо друг от друга;

  • TRAP - вход запроса, немаскируемого прерывания, имеющий максимальный приоритет;

  • SID, SOD (Serial Input Data, Serial Output Data) - вход и выход последовательной передачи данных. По команде RIM входной бит загружается в старший разряд аккумулятора, по команде SIM выводится из этого разряда;

  • HOLD - сигнал запроса захвата шин. Формируется внешним устройством;

  • HLDA - сигнал подтверждения захвата (Hold Acknowledge). Является ответом на сигнал HOLD, формируемым в конце текущего машинного цикла. Свидетельствует об отключении МП от системных шин. При этом шины и линии управляющих сигналов RD, WR, IO/М и ALE переводятся в третье состояние.


а)

б)
Рис. 5.3. Внешние элементы тактового генератора (а)
и формирование синхросигналов (б)
в микропроцессоре К1821ВМ85А
Выводы x1 и x2, предназначенные для создания совместно с внутренними элементами МП генератора тактовых импульсов, могут быть использованы
различными способами (рис. 5.3,а). Кварц может быть подключен непосредственно к выводам x1 и x2 как единственный частотно-задающий элемент. Если частота генератора составляет 4 МГц или более, могут понадобиться конденсаторы с рекомендованной емкостью 20 пФ для надежного запуска генератора. Параллельный LC-контур также может быть подключен непосредственно к выводам x1 и x2. При невысоких требованиях к стабильности частоты можно использовать частотно-задающую RC-цепочку. Возможна синхронизация от внешнего генератора ГТИ. При этом рекомендуется включать внешние логические элементы с открытым коллектором, причем при частоте генерации более 6 МГц включаются два логических элемента. Показанные на рис. 5.3,а параметры RC-цепи соответствуют частоте генерации 3 МГц.
Для образования сигналов синхронизации CLK выход генератора подается
на вход счетного триггера (рис. 5.3,б). Триггер формирует две последовательности противофазных импульсов Ф1 и Ф2 для тактирования внутренних схем МП. Сигнал синхронизации системы CLК синфазен импульсам Ф2.
Сигнал ALE формируется как один импульс последовательности Ф1, выделяемый из нее в первом такте (Т1) каждого машинного цикла. Буфер выдачи сигнала ALE во внешние цепи имеет вход разрешения EN. Частота синхросигналов МП в два раза ниже частоты генератора.

Download 1.22 Mb.

Do'stlaringiz bilan baham:
1   ...   29   30   31   32   33   34   35   36   ...   50




Ma'lumotlar bazasi mualliflik huquqi bilan himoyalangan ©fayllar.org 2024
ma'muriyatiga murojaat qiling